Cyclization of ethyl acetoacetate and substituted salicylaldehydes in the presence of ammonium acetate

Abstract

3-Methoxy- and 3,5-dibromo-salicylaldehydes condense with ethyl acetoacetate in the presence of ammonium acetate to give in each case a 1,2,5,6-tetrahydropyridine as the main product, together with a [1]benzopyrano[3,4-c]pyridin-5-one.
